Basketball Recap: Lakes Lancers vs. Timberline Blazers

Lakes has been a dominant force so far, but they're in the middle of a mini-slump at the moment. They opened the new year with a less-than-successful 76-67 loss to the Timberline Blazers. If the Lancers were looking for revenge after losing 71-61 to them when the teams met on Monday, then they'll just have to keep looking.

Timberline's success was the result of a balanced attack that saw several players step up, but Kenyon Simmons led the charge by dropping a double-double on 21 points and 13 rebounds. Another player making a difference was Damari Evans, who went 6 of 9 from beyond the arc en route to 22 points along with five assists and five steals.

Lakes' defeat dropped their record down to 7-4. As for Timberline, the win got them back to even at 6-6.

Lakes did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next match, a 92-66 victory against Peninsula on the 8th. Timberline has also already played their next contest, a 61-50 win against Capital on the 8th.
